FEATURES
Dual 10-bit, 40 MSPS, 65 MSPS, 80 MSPS, and 105 MSPS ADC
Low power: 275 mW at 105 MSPS per channel
On-chip reference and track-and-hold
300 MHz analog bandwidth each channel
SNR = 57 dB @ 41 MHz, Encode = 80 MSPS
1 V p-p or 2 V p-p analog input range each channel
3.0 V single-supply operation (2.7 V to 3.6 V)
Power-down mode for single-channel operation
Twos complement or offset binary output mode
Output data alignment mode
Pin compatible with 8-bit AD9288
–75 dBc crosstalk between channels

GENERAL DESCRIPTION
The AD9218 is a dual 10-bit monolithic sampling analog-to-
digital converter with on-chip track-and-hold circuits. The
product is low cost, uses low power, is small and is easy to use.
The AD9218 operates at a 105 MSPS conversion rate with
outstanding dynamic performance over its full operating
range. Each channel can be operated independently.
The ADC requires only a single 3.0 V (2.7 V to 3.6 V) power
supply and a clock for full operation. No external reference or
driver components are required for many applications. The
digital outputs are TTL/CMOS compatible and a separate
output power supply pin supports interfacing with 3.3 V or
2.5 V logic.
The clock input is TTL/CMOS compatible and the 10-bit digital
outputs can be operated from 3.0 V (2.5 V to 3.6 V) supplies.
User-selectable options offer a combination of power-down
modes, digital data formats, and digital data timing schemes.
In power-down mode, the digital outputs are driven to a high
impedance state.

Low power.
Just 275 mW power dissipation per channel at 105 MSPS.
Other speed grades proportionally scaled down while
maintaining high ac performance.
Pin compatibility upgrade.
Allows easy migration from 8-bit to 10-bit devices. Pin
compatible with the 8-bit AD9288 dual ADC.
Easy to use.
On-chip reference and user controls provide flexibility in
system design.
High performance.
Maintains 54 dB SNR at 105 MSPS with a Nyquist input.
Channel crosstalk.
Very low at –75 dBc.
Fabricated on an advanced CMOS process.
Available in a 48-lead low profile quad flat package
(7 mm × 7 mm LQFP) specified over the industrial
temperature range (–40°C to +85°C).
